Dual Heat Pump System

Superior Comfort

Unlike most heat pump systems, and heating systems in general, you either have hot water or heating. With Adlår’s dual heat pump system you always have both.

Our cylinders are equiped with an Electric Anode which neutralised harmful content in your water. We also have optional upgrades to add a salt free water softener.

When you only need hot water, and not heating, your outdoor unit can be turned off, just at the time you are actually likely to be in your garden.

By installing an Adlår system you gain peace of mind that you are installing a system which brings superior performance and lower bills.

Higher Efficiency

Our hot water cylinder heat pump draws air from your internal air temperature, the test standard for this is 15°C/20°C dry/wet temperatures, rather than ~2°C for an SCOP calculation. Meaning we get a COP value of 380% at 50°C.

We have designed an inline system. This removes the need for a low-loss header tank in the system. These tanks see an average heat loss of 3~5%. This means the heat pump can operate at a lower temperature to achieve the same felt temperature at your radiators or underfloor heating.

Adlår’s heat pumps only use Tier 1 components, with the core components coming from Panasonic and Grundfos, who are consider industry leading suppliers.

As our heat pumps sit outside, they read external temperatures meaning they automatically change their output to keep your home at a constant temperature, rather than you having to adjust it manually.

Unique ADLÅR FEATURES

Our ASHP cylinders produce cold air as a by product. In the winter we remove the waste air externally or into a dead space above insulation, but in the summer we can redistribute this cold air into your rooms.

If you have existing solar, these can be smartly connected to our heat pumps. This turns your cylinder into a thermal battery, working 3.8x more efficiently than a Solar iBooster.

When you only need hot water, and not heating, your outdoor unit can be turned off, just at the time you are actually likely to be in your garden.

Our cylinders can be equipped with an electric anode, which balances the mineral content of your water by filtering out calcium, extraneous particles, chlorine and heavy metals. The result is an almost neutral pH.

PRE-SURVEY CHECKS

The heat pump fan needs to be situated at least 1m from your property boundary.

Other specific siting requirements exist for conservation areas and wall/roof mounting, but this is the main criteria.

You need space for our hot water cylinder and 2x 18L expansion vessels inside your property.

The only limiting factor of our system is the ventilation of our cylinder. We need to vent the cylinder externally or into a ‘dead’ space, like a loft.

Cylinders can be placed in any location throughout your home, but if the hot and cold feeds, and pressure release pipework isn’t in place this will need to be done before the install.
